Purchase just the content you view
In the event that you view only some favorite shows, it could be cheaper to acquire and install periods associated with the teaches you like from Amazon, Google, or iTunes. This tactic works particularly well in the event that you don’t need certainly to watch specific programs immediately, if you like to binge-watch, or perhaps you purchase, lease, or borrow the DVD or Blu-ray package set whenever available. As an example, a complete season of game of Thrones during the Bing Enjoy shop ended up being $30 during the time we examined, while period two of Mr. Robot was just $20.
Even although you view a dozen roughly shows a buying those seasons may be less expensive than paying for a cable subscription—and you’ll be able to watch on your tv, computer, phone, or tablet year. We viewed 16 of the very popular television shows across various systems back in 2016 (including Game of Thrones, the major Bang Theory, Mr. Robot, The Blacklist, and Daniel Tiger’s Neighborhood), as well as the average cost for a complete period of those programs through the Bing Enjoy shop had been slightly below $25. On iTunes they certainly were just under $32 a period, while on Amazon these people were pretty much $29. Considering that the typical cable that is monthly at the beginning of that 12 months ended up being $99 per home, you can manage to purchase between 38 and 48 TV-show seasons per year, dependent on in which you get them, for similar cost as cable, and possess more freedom in viewing them. (This calculation doesn’t consist of demonstrates that are exclusive to Netflix or Amazon, while you would need to sign up for those services even though you have cable. )
Unfortuitously, with a few pay-per-view exceptions, you can’t purchase live sports a that is programming la. Sports development is amongst the major causes for big cable bills—ESPN along with other activities stations demand the greatest per-channel charges from cable and satellite solutions, and those costs have handed down for your requirements even though you don’t watch activities. Therefore cord-cutting along with a la carte is much more simple for non-sports fans. We have more about your options below if you do watch sports.
Pay money for usage of a more substantial collection
An on-demand video streaming service will probably meet most of your needs if you find that most of your television diet consists of reruns of old sitcoms and dramas or movies. By this true point, solutions like Netflix, Hulu, and Amazon Prime video clip are commonly grasped and fairly ubiquitous. In reality, at the time of 2017, Netflix has more US subscribers than cable TV june.

The 3 aforementioned solutions would be the most well known and now have fairly offerings that are similar. Though their libraries are constantly changing, Netflix presently has a tendency to have the library that is deepest of previously aired programs. A Hulu membership additionally provides you with usage of present periods of demonstrates that remain regarding the atmosphere. And in case they offer the shows you’d want to watch before subscribing to anything else if you already pay for an Amazon Prime subscription, you should definitely see.
Treat these solutions a lot more like specific companies than comprehensive libraries of the many TV and films you will want to watch ever.
Subscribing to these solutions also offers you use of their exclusive content, which includes a few of the most critically beloved and widely talked about shows on television. Netflix may be the only destination you can view Master of None, Stranger Things, or BoJack Horseman. Amazon could be the only place you can view clear, Mozart when you look at the Jungle, or the person within the tall Castle. And Hulu may be the place that is only can view The Handmaid’s Tale, The Mindy Project, or hard individuals.
Since these solutions start to spend a lot more of their funds to produce programming that is original securing streaming legal rights to programs became higher priced, their straight straight back catalogs of old programs have started to suffer. For instance, even while Netflix made brand brand new episodes of Arrested Development and a season that is second of home (no body asked them to achieve that, in addition), shows like Scrubs or even the very very first six seasons of Futurama are no longer available. A bit more like individual networks than comprehensive libraries of all the TV and movies you’ll ever want to watch because of this, it’s increasingly becoming a good idea to treat these services.
Purchase just the networks you view
You have a preference for shows exclusive to one or two channels, consider checking to see if your favorite channel has an app or its own subscription service if you find. These services that are channel-specific into three groups.
The type that is first of only allows you to access their programs after signing in together with your cable registration. These, just like the Food system software, are essentially useless as soon as you’ve terminated stated membership.
The next sort of application enables you complete usage of most of a cable subscription to its offerings, but allows you to view some full-episodes with no cable login. They are fairly unusual, but do occur. Presently, this category includes the Comedy Central app, where you could presently view complete episodes of The everyday Show with Trevor Noah or Nathan after they air for you a day.
